Description:
Portrait of J. Beschort as Hamlet. Bust length, slightly to left, facing slightly
right, eyes looking slightly upwards. He wears double ruffled collar, dark plumed
hat and a chain around his neck from which hangs an image of an elderly, bearded
man (his father?). At left is part of a tall building with a stone arch. Caption
below: 'I. Beschort. als Hamlet.'
